• Avalanche Studios, the developer behind the Contraband game, has announced the closure of two of its locations and the layoff of approximately 50 employees. The studio cited the need to focus on its core projects and streamline its operations as the primary reasons for these changes.
• The affected locations were the company's offices in New York City and Malmö, Sweden. Avalanche Studios stated that this decision was not a reflection of the quality or performance of the teams at these locations but rather a strategic move to ensure the studio's long-term sustainability.
• The studio emphasized that it remains committed to its ongoing projects, including the development of Contraband, which is set to be published by Xbox Game Studios. Avalanche Studios expressed confidence in its ability to deliver high-quality games and maintain its reputation as a leading game development studio despite these organizational changes.
